Best Time to Visit
Weekday mornings between 10am-11:30am or weekday afternoons from 2-4pm offer the least crowded playground experience. Avoid peak lunch (11:30am-1pm) and dinner (5-7pm) times when the play area gets packed.
What to Know
Kids meals range from $4-6 and include healthier options like grilled nuggets and fruit cups. All Amarillo locations offer free parking, clean restrooms with changing tables, and high chairs. The restaurants are closed Sundays.
Seasonal Notes
Open year-round with climate-controlled indoor play areas perfect for hot Texas summers and occasional cold winter days. Expect slightly larger crowds during school breaks and summer vacation.
